Transaction 34cb6d2b9ece8f175a14c5364cf71fa71740ae1d3c623fcb810b1a7ddcd8ffab
1 Input
1 Output
-
34cb6d2b9ece8f175a14c5364cf71fa71740ae1d3c623fcb810b1a7ddcd8ffab:0
- value
- 3497827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56594ac05d9422a30eff211603e8aa87e62c794e OP_EQUAL
- address
- 39Zb1A7ZfbF95GGaWG247KKqKEWtrRkrDo